MySQL安装后的使用指南
mysql安装了怎么用

首页 2025-07-27 06:18:49



MySQL安装后的使用指南 在数字化时代,数据库管理系统(DBMS)已成为存储、管理和检索数据的关键工具

    MySQL,作为一种流行的开源关系型数据库管理系统(RDBMS),广泛应用于各种业务场景

    本篇文章将指导您在安装MySQL后如何有效地使用它,助您开启数据管理之旅

     一、安装后的初步设置 安装MySQL后,首先需要进行一些初步的设置

    这包括启动MySQL服务、设置root用户的密码以及确保防火墙允许MySQL的连接

    这些步骤是确保数据库安全性和可访问性的基础

     1.启动MySQL服务: - 在Windows上,您可以通过“服务”应用程序来启动或停止MySQL服务

     - 在Linux上,通常使用`systemctl`命令来管理服务,如`sudo systemctl start mysql`来启动服务

     2.设置root密码: -首次安装MySQL后,强烈建议您设置root用户的密码

    使用`mysql_secure_installation`脚本可以方便地完成此操作

     - 该脚本还会提示您移除匿名用户、禁止root远程登录等,以增强安全性

     3.配置防火墙: - 如果您的服务器启用了防火墙,请确保开放MySQL的默认端口(通常是3306)

     - 在Linux上,您可以使用`iptables`或`firewalld`来配置防火墙规则

     二、连接到MySQL数据库 完成初步设置后,下一步是连接到MySQL数据库

    这通常通过命令行工具`mysql`客户端来完成

     1.打开命令行终端: - 在Windows上,您可以使用命令提示符或PowerShell

     - 在Linux或macOS上,打开终端应用程序

     2.连接到MySQL: - 输入连接命令,如`mysql -u root -p`,然后按回车键

    系统会提示您输入root用户的密码

     - 输入正确的密码后,您将成功连接到MySQL服务器,并看到MySQL的命令行提示符

     三、创建和管理数据库 一旦连接到MySQL,您就可以开始创建和管理数据库了

    以下是一些基本操作的示例: 1.创建数据库: - 使用`CREATE DATABASE`语句来创建一个新的数据库,如`CREATE DATABASE mydb;`

     - 您可以通过`SHOW DATABASES;`命令来查看所有已创建的数据库

     2.选择数据库: - 在执行特定于某个数据库的操作之前,需要先选择该数据库

    使用`USE`语句来选择数据库,如`USE mydb;`

     3.创建表: - 在选定的数据库中,使用`CREATE TABLE`语句来创建新表

    您需要定义表的列名、数据类型等属性

     - 例如,`CREATE TABLE users(id INT AUTO_INCREMENT PRIMARY KEY, name VARCHAR(50), age INT);`

     4.插入数据: - 使用`INSERT INTO`语句向表中插入数据

    指定表名、列名和要插入的值

     - 例如,`INSERT INTO users(name, age) VALUES(Alice,30);`

     5.查询数据: - 使用`SELECT`语句从表中检索数据

    您可以指定条件来过滤结果,以及使用聚合函数进行数据处理

     - 例如,`SELECT - FROM users WHERE age > 25;`将检索年龄大于25的所有用户

     6.更新和删除数据: - 使用`UPDATE`语句修改表中的数据

    指定表名、要更新的列和新值,以及可选的条件来限制更新的范围

     - 使用`DELETE FROM`语句删除表中的数据

    同样,您可以指定条件来限制删除的范围

     四、备份和恢复数据库 数据的安全性至关重要,因此定期备份数据库是不可或缺的

    MySQL提供了多种备份和恢复数据库的方法

     1.使用mysqldump备份数据库: -`mysqldump`是一个命令行实用程序,用于创建数据库的逻辑备份

    它可以导出数据库的结构和数据到SQL文件中

     - 例如,`mysqldump -u root -p mydb > mydb_backup.sql`将备份`mydb`数据库到`mydb_backup.sql`文件中

     2.恢复数据库: - 如果需要从备份中恢复数据库,可以使用`mysql`客户端导入SQL文件

     - 例如,`mysql -u root -p mydb < mydb_backup.sql`将从`mydb_backup.sql`文件中恢复数据到`mydb`数据库

     五、优化和维护 随着数据库的使用和增长,优化和维护变得尤为重要

    以下是一些建议: 1.索引优化: - 为表中的常用查询列创建索引,以提高查询性能

    但请注意,过多的索引可能会影响写入性能

     2.定期清理: - 定期删除不再需要的数据,以释放存储空间并保持数据库的整洁

     3.监控性能: - 使用MySQL的性能监控工具(如`SHOW PROCESSLIST`命令或第三方工具)来监视数据库的性能指标,并据此进行调整和优化

     4.更新和升级: - 定期关注MySQL的官方更新和补丁,以确保数据库系统的安全性和稳定性

    在必要时进行升级操作

     通过遵循本指南中的步骤和建议,您将能够充分利用MySQL的功能和优势来有效地管理您的数据

    无论是个人项目还是企业应用,MySQL都是一个强大且可靠的选择

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道